Supply and Installation of Exhibition Production, Installation and Maintenance Services to The Irish National Stud DAC

Irish National Stud DAC

The Irish National Stud DAC is located at Tully, Kildare, Co. Kildare and incorporates a visitors centre, student quarters, stud office, restaurant, playground building, and numerous farm buildings and remote offices located on the 893-acre farm, with 55 employees on site 5 days a week, and a skeleton staff working weekends.
The contract requires an all-inclusive, multidisciplinary provider to execute the production, installation and maintenance of:
โ€” graphics (including printing on wood substrates),
โ€” touchscreen exhibits,
โ€” audiovisuals,
โ€” lighting,
โ€” ambient soundscapes,
โ€” all hardware,
โ€” hands-on interactives,
โ€” set dressing,
โ€” exhibition furniture and unit fabrication,
โ€” model-making,
โ€” hand-held device hardware, software and infrastructure (< 30 cm positioning accuracy),
โ€” mechanical ride,
โ€” show control system to.
